Output 53d42e17bee9c6479a76c538384fa30646492015cac57dde494daecc8f6bb0a6:1

value
853874
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8a8f5d9a19821f97a966fc6a2e80c16e36f47636 OP_EQUAL
address
3EKevEbFy1tFB3Xtu3oJU12pgFj6BZfFgV
transaction
53d42e17bee9c6479a76c538384fa30646492015cac57dde494daecc8f6bb0a6
spent
true